I was picking red currants this morning. I think I'm the only one in the family who really likes them. Ailz says they need to be cooked up with sugar, but I'm happy to eat them straight off the bush.
I was picking blackcurrants too. Now they do need to be cooked. The raw fruit has a slightly meaty taste and texture.
